in clinical trials, refers to a drug (including a new drug,dose, combination, or route of administration) or procedure that hasundergone basic laboratory testing and received approval from the u.s. foodand drug administration (fda) to be tested in human subjects. a drug orprocedure may be approved by the fda for use in one disease or condition,but be considered investigational in other diseases or conditions. also calledexperimental.
